Hakainde Hichilema May Ride In Armoured Mercedes S-Class As He is Sworn In As New Zambian President
New Zambian President Hakainde Hichilema may use armoured Mercedes-Benz S-Class as his official car after being sworn in on Tuesday.
Hakainde was sworn in as the 7th President of Zambia after pulling off a stunning rare victory for an African opposition leader.
He won the 2021 presidential election with over 59% of the vote, defeating president Edgar Lungu, who had been in office since 2015.


Zambian businessman and politician, Hakainde Hichilema, was sworn into office on Tuesday morning at a ceremony attended by several African leaders such as Tanzania President Samia Suluhu Hassan, Malawi leader Lazarus Chakwera and former Nigerian president, Olusegun Obasanjo.
59 year old Hakainde arrived in style at the ceremony in a bulletproof SUV as he was sworn in as the 7th President of Zambia following the defeat of president Edgar Lungu, who had been in office since 25 January 2015.



Hakainde pulled off a stunning rare victory for an African opposition leader by winning the 2021 presidential election with over 59% of the vote, after having contested and lost five previous elections in 2006, 2008, 2011, 2015 and 2016.
In a tweet ahead of today’s ceremony, Hichilema called Tuesday “a new dawn in Zambia,”

Hakainde Hichilema predecessor Edgar Lungu used armoured Mercedes-Benz S-Class luxury sedan as his official car



He added that : “As I sit here in our vehicle being driven to Heroes Stadium, I see the love, the joy and the jubilation as people line the streets on our way. I’m overwhelmed with gratitude. I love you all so much”
As the new Zambian leader, Hakainde Hichilema may opt to ride in a armoured Mercedes-Benz S-Class, a luxury sedan used by his immediate predecessor, Edgar Lungu, as his official car.
